- The toys formerly known as XD... -- Sgt.Schultz, 21:51:25 08/15/09 Sat (ip70-181-123-237.oc.oc.cox.net/70.181.123.237)
...were spotted today. Well, just one of them, the Tiger I. So for those of you that collect them, know that the price (atleast on the one I saw) has been increased dramatically. My local hobby shop usually charges max retail, but even so, I'm guessing that they will not be found at Wallyworld pricing any longer. The Tiger I saw stickered for a whopping $80. That's a substantial increase over the $39.95 I paid for the 1/18 Panther at TRU, which is very similar in size. Too bad, because I really liked the 1/18 stuff.

- My intention is to do TWELVE of these structures to create a block of Veireville-sur-Mere as it existed in June of 1944- you are looking at what WILL be the Boloungeré- "Nous Pan du Jour" ("Our Daily Bread"). This will represent late 19th Century 'Neo-Tudorian' or 'Neo-Normandy', where a conventionally built structure is given the half-timbered facial to match into the neighborhood. Three stories when finished, WITH interior lighting and details. (NT) -- Sgt. Howard, 21:42:47 08/12/09 Wed
